Output d81d5551120343a5c853df49eb38a58c02da58cb9de16e30b5398e3902026a0e:21

value
1716479
script pubkey
OP_0 OP_PUSHBYTES_20 d850d73aa44a29ae14703ade8cd7af7f6731344c
address
bc1qmpgdww4yfg56u9rs8t0ge4a00annzdzvdkk8vj
transaction
d81d5551120343a5c853df49eb38a58c02da58cb9de16e30b5398e3902026a0e
spent
true